At a glance

  • Name: Mettler-Toledo International
  • Sector/industry: Precision instruments and analytical equipment
  • Headquarters/country: United States / Switzerland-linked global operations
  • Core markets: Laboratories, industrial weighing, food retail, and process analytics
  • Key revenue drivers: Analytical instruments, process analytics, and end-of-line inspection systems
  • Home exchange/listing venue: NYSE (MT)
  • Trading currency: USD

Mettler-Toledo: core business model

The company sells precision measurement systems used in scientific research, quality control, production lines, and retail weighing applications. That mix gives it exposure to recurring replacement demand, service needs, and new equipment spending, which can vary by region and industry cycle.

Its business is not centered on a single product line, which matters for investors because weakness in one end market can sometimes be offset by another. The company’s footprint also gives it exposure beyond the US, which can help diversify demand but also adds currency and regional execution risk.

Mettler-Toledo’s presence in laboratory and industrial workflows makes it a supplier to customers that often need high-precision equipment and validation support. That positioning can support pricing power when compliance and measurement accuracy are essential.

Main revenue and product drivers for Mettler-Toledo

Public company materials describe analytical instruments, process analytics instruments, and end-of-line inspection systems as important parts of the portfolio. These categories are closely watched because they reflect spending by regulated industries, manufacturers, and quality-control teams.

Food retail is another meaningful channel, where the company supplies scales and related systems used in stores and distribution settings. For US investors, this matters because retail and industrial technology demand can be a barometer for broader capital spending trends.

The company also operates worldwide, which means reported performance can be affected by regional demand, inventory cycles, and foreign exchange. When investors assess the stock, they often focus on whether growth comes from volume, pricing, or a mix of both.

Why Mettler-Toledo matters for US investors

The stock is relevant to US investors because it is listed in New York and tied to equipment spending in life sciences, industrial production, and retail infrastructure. That makes it a cross-sector name rather than a pure play on one niche.

In a market where investors often rotate between software, healthcare tools, and industrial technology, Mettler-Toledo sits in a category that can appeal when quality, precision, and recurring service revenue are valued. Its global mix also gives US shareholders exposure to international demand trends.
